According to Daniel’s second chapter in the Bible, a king of Babylon had this dream..... It was a statue with five levels made of five different materials, and since that history has all but completely played out since then, we know what these parts now represent.
1. Golden Head: Babylonian Empire
2. Silver Chest/Arms: Medianite/Persian Empire
3. Bronze Pelvis/Hips: Greek Empire (this was the Bronze Age as well.)
4. Iron Knees/Calves: Roman Empire (Iron Age)
5. Clay/Iron Feet: Roman Catholic Church (Dark Ages to currently.)
6. The Rock that smashes the statue: Kingdom of Heaven (the event being the Rapture/Resurrection.)
